package tenant
import (
core "k8s.io/api/core/v1"
"k8s.io/apimachinery/pkg/runtime/schema"
"k8s.io/client-go/informers"
"k8s.io/client-go/kubernetes"
"kubesphere.io/kubesphere/pkg/apis/tenant/v1alpha1"
"kubesphere.io/kubesphere/pkg/client/informers/externalversions"
"kubesphere.io/kubesphere/pkg/constants"
"kubesphere.io/kubesphere/pkg/models/iam/am"
"kubesphere.io/kubesphere/pkg/models/resources/v1alpha2"
"kubesphere.io/kubesphere/pkg/server/params"
"kubesphere.io/kubesphere/pkg/simple/client/mysql"
"kubesphere.io/kubesphere/pkg/utils/sliceutil"
"strings"
apierrors "k8s.io/apimachinery/pkg/api/errors"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/labels"
iamapi "kubesphere.io/kubesphere/pkg/api/iam"
)
type InWorkspaceUser struct {
*iamapi.User
WorkspaceRole string `json:"workspaceRole"`
}
type WorkspaceInterface interface {
GetWorkspace(workspace string) (*v1alpha1.Workspace, error)
SearchWorkspace(username string, conditions *params.Conditions, orderBy string, reverse bool) ([]*v1alpha1.Workspace, error)
ListNamespaces(workspace string) ([]*core.Namespace, error)
DeleteNamespace(workspace, namespace string) error
RemoveUser(user, workspace string) error
AddUser(workspace string, user *InWorkspaceUser) error
CountDevopsProjectsInWorkspace(workspace string) (int, error)
CountUsersInWorkspace(workspace string) (int, error)
CountOrgRoles() (int, error)
CountWorkspaces() (int, error)
CountNamespacesInWorkspace(workspace string) (int, error)
}
type workspaceOperator struct {
client kubernetes.Interface
informers informers.SharedInformerFactory
ksInformers externalversions.SharedInformerFactory
am am.AccessManagementInterface
// TODO: use db interface instead of mysql client
// we can refactor this after rewrite devops using crd
db *mysql.Database
}
func newWorkspaceOperator(client kubernetes.Interface, informers informers.SharedInformerFactory, ksinformers externalversions.SharedInformerFactory, am am.AccessManagementInterface, db *mysql.Database) WorkspaceInterface {
return &workspaceOperator{
client: client,
informers: informers,
ksInformers: ksinformers,
am: am,
db: db,
}
}
func (w *workspaceOperator) ListNamespaces(workspace string) ([]*core.Namespace, error) {
namespaces, err := w.informers.Core().V1().Namespaces().Lister().List(labels.SelectorFromSet(labels.Set{constants.WorkspaceLabelKey: workspace}))
if err != nil {
return nil, err
}
return namespaces, nil
}
func (w *workspaceOperator) DeleteNamespace(workspace string, namespace string) error {
ns, err := w.informers.Core().V1().Namespaces().Lister().Get(namespace)
if err != nil {
return err
}
if ns.Labels[constants.WorkspaceLabelKey] == workspace {
deletePolicy := metav1.DeletePropagationBackground
return w.client.CoreV1().Namespaces().Delete(namespace, &metav1.DeleteOptions{PropagationPolicy: &deletePolicy})
} else {
return apierrors.NewNotFound(schema.GroupResource{Group: "", Resource: "workspace"}, workspace)
}
}
func (w *workspaceOperator) RemoveUser(workspace string, username string) error {
panic("implement me")
}
func (w *workspaceOperator) AddUser(workspaceName string, user *InWorkspaceUser) error {
panic("implement me")
}
func (w *workspaceOperator) CountDevopsProjectsInWorkspace(workspaceName string) (int, error) {
//TODO:runzexia use informer to impl it
return 0, nil
}
func (w *workspaceOperator) CountUsersInWorkspace(workspace string) (int, error) {
count, err := w.CountUsersInWorkspace(workspace)
if err != nil {
return 0, err
}
return count, nil
}
func (w *workspaceOperator) CountOrgRoles() (int, error) {
return len(constants.WorkSpaceRoles), nil
}
func (w *workspaceOperator) CountNamespacesInWorkspace(workspace string) (int, error) {
ns, err := w.ListNamespaces(workspace)
if err != nil {
return 0, err
}
return len(ns), nil
}
func (*workspaceOperator) match(match map[string]string, item *v1alpha1.Workspace) bool {
for k, v := range match {
switch k {
case v1alpha2.Name:
names := strings.Split(v, "|")
if !sliceutil.HasString(names, item.Name) {
return false
}
case v1alpha2.Keyword:
if !strings.Contains(item.Name, v) && !contains(item.Labels, "", v) && !contains(item.Annotations, "", v) {
return false
}
default:
// label not exist or value not equal
if val, ok := item.Labels[k]; !ok || val != v {
return false
}
}
}
return true
}
func (*workspaceOperator) fuzzy(fuzzy map[string]string, item *v1alpha1.Workspace) bool {
for k, v := range fuzzy {
switch k {
case v1alpha2.Name:
if !strings.Contains(item.Name, v) && !strings.Contains(item.Annotations[constants.DisplayNameAnnotationKey], v) {
return false
}
default:
return false
}
}
return true
}
func (*workspaceOperator) compare(a, b *v1alpha1.Workspace, orderBy string) bool {
switch orderBy {
case v1alpha2.CreateTime:
return a.CreationTimestamp.Time.Before(b.CreationTimestamp.Time)
case v1alpha2.Name:
fallthrough
default:
return strings.Compare(a.Name, b.Name) <= 0
}
}
func (w *workspaceOperator) SearchWorkspace(username string, conditions *params.Conditions, orderBy string, reverse bool) ([]*v1alpha1.Workspace, error) {
panic("implement me")
}
func (w *workspaceOperator) GetWorkspace(workspaceName string) (*v1alpha1.Workspace, error) {
return w.ksInformers.Tenant().V1alpha1().Workspaces().Lister().Get(workspaceName)
}
func contains(m map[string]string, key, value string) bool {
for k, v := range m {
if key == "" {
if strings.Contains(k, value) || strings.Contains(v, value) {
return true
}
} else if k == key && strings.Contains(v, value) {
return true
}
}
return false
}
